The add-ons menu shows all add-on items sold during the convention as well as their status and corresponding information.
The grid provides a view of all add-on items. Clicking on an item will take you to the detailed view of that sale item.

The quick search and filter options are in the usual place above the grid. Select any option to filter the view to those records. Click the to clear any filters set.
You can filter your add-ons in numerous ways (i.e. status, item, and variant). The quick search filters records by Item, Badge, Sale, and internal reference number.
The Item and Variant dropboxes can be used to filter for chosen items. Clicking on them will provide a secondary search function where the name of the item/variant you want to filter by (e.g. coffee mug) can be located and selected to filter.
This process can be repeated to add additional items to the filtered list (e.g. coffee mug, then t-shirt, etc.)

Clicking the will show details of the sale in the side panel.Purchased on - The date of the purchase.Received on - If the item has been collected this will be shown in the detailed view and indicate when the item was collected.For add-on items that have variants a button is available from the detailed view to allow you to change a variant. e.g.) Change a T-shirt: Large to T-shirt: Small
Warning: When switching a variant to one with a different price the difference is ignored. If you wish to account for the difference in price, it is recommended to refund the item fully and have the attendee purchase the correct variant themselves.
